打印

小白问题!SPI总线如何进行片选?

[复制链接]
1851|14
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
chaoswosting|  楼主 | 2014-9-2 09:31 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我学习过IIC总线是通过传递从设备的地址来选择从设备进行通信的, 但是SPI是通过 /CS 引脚来进行片选的。现在我的疑问是: 如果我的SPI总线上有两个从设备A和B,我拉低 CS 引脚的话,那到底会选择哪个从设备呢?

相关帖子

沙发
NE5532| | 2014-9-2 09:49 | 只看该作者
一个从设备一个CS线

使用特权

评论回复
板凳
aozima| | 2014-9-2 10:46 | 只看该作者
那图哪来的,拉出去TJJTDS。

使用特权

评论回复
地板
chaoswosting|  楼主 | 2014-9-2 11:59 | 只看该作者
NE5532 发表于 2014-9-2 09:49
一个从设备一个CS线

是主机有N个CS引脚,就能接N个从机? 还是 主机 1个引脚对应N个从机?

使用特权

评论回复
5
chaoswosting|  楼主 | 2014-9-2 12:00 | 只看该作者
aozima 发表于 2014-9-2 10:46
那图哪来的,拉出去TJJTDS。

这个图片是有错误吗?

使用特权

评论回复
6
NE5532| | 2014-9-2 13:19 | 只看该作者
chaoswosting 发表于 2014-9-2 12:00
这个图片是有错误吗?

当然是错的,每个从机一个CS脚,这个图的作者连门都还没入呢。

使用特权

评论回复
7
jjjyufan| | 2014-9-2 19:14 | 只看该作者
主机其他不用的IO 都可以做CS 比如cs1 接设备1 cs2 接设备2  

使用特权

评论回复
8
滨院小韩| | 2014-9-2 21:30 | 只看该作者
学习了   

使用特权

评论回复
9
NWPU_CHEN| | 2014-9-2 22:42 | 只看该作者
正如所说,不用的IO都可以做片选口,不够的话直接扩展,3个io就能扩展一堆片选口,你能要多少有多少,一个片选一个

使用特权

评论回复
10
sdjr362090120| | 2014-9-2 23:17 | 只看该作者
楼上的正确

使用特权

评论回复
11
chen_jhhb| | 2014-9-2 23:20 | 只看该作者
多学点基础

使用特权

评论回复
12
chaoswosting|  楼主 | 2014-9-3 08:07 | 只看该作者
chen_jhhb 发表于 2014-9-2 23:20
多学点基础

刚做驱动不久,以前是偏上层的,确实感觉自己硬件电路这块比较薄弱,请问有什么好点的资料推荐吗? 谢谢了!

使用特权

评论回复
13
chaoswosting|  楼主 | 2014-9-3 08:07 | 只看该作者
NE5532 发表于 2014-9-2 13:19
当然是错的,每个从机一个CS脚,这个图的作者连门都还没入呢。

了解了,多谢解答

使用特权

评论回复
14
chen_jhhb| | 2014-9-3 08:40 | 只看该作者
可以先选择一些单片机的外围器件手册看看,弄明白这些器件的工作原理和要求。如存储器、232/485通信口、AD、时钟等。也可以看看SPI、IIC等介绍

使用特权

评论回复
15
chaoswosting|  楼主 | 2014-9-3 09:45 | 只看该作者
chen_jhhb 发表于 2014-9-3 08:40
可以先选择一些单片机的外围器件手册看看,弄明白这些器件的工作原理和要求。如存储器、232/485通信口、AD ...

多谢了!

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

27

主题

180

帖子

1

粉丝